What would you do To oversee and implement effective project planning, risk assessment, cost management, and scheduling activities for power generation, transmission, and distribution projects, ensuring timely delivery, budget control, and compliance with utility standards and regulations.

What are we looking for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engg
  • Degree or certification in Project Management / Risk Management / Cost Control (preferred). Experience:
  • Enough experience in power utility / EPC / transmission & distribution / generation projects.
  • Strong exposure to project controls, risk assessment, and cost management systems.
  • Hands-on experience in Primavera P6, MS Project, Excel-based cost models. Key Skills:
  • Project risk analysis and mitigation planning
  • Cost estimation and variance analysis
  • Scheduling and critical path analysis
  • Knowledge of regulatory frameworks (CEA, CERC, state utilities)
  • Data-driven reporting and analytics
  • Strong coordination and stakeholder management skills Roles and Responsibilities: Key Responsibilities: 1. Project Planning & Scheduling
  • Develop and maintain detailed project schedules using Primavera P6 / MS Project.
  • Establish baselines, track project progress, and report schedule deviations.
  • Integrate engineering, procurement, construction, and commissioning timelines.
  • Identify critical paths and propose corrective actions to mitigate delays.
  • Coordinate with cross-functional teams (engineering, procurement, site execution, finance).
